Responsibilities

  • Review contracts and assist with drafting agreements, policies, and legal documents
  • Maintain corporate records, board materials, and governance documentation
  • File reports and manage legal records and document retention programs
  • Gather information for reports, audits, and compliance activities
  • Support mergers, corporate transactions, and real estate matters
  • Assist with complex gifts, charitable giving, and grant-related documentation
  • Conduct legal and business research using online resources
  • Utilize AI tools and legal technology to improve workflows
  • Coordinate with internal teams and outside counsel on legal matters

Qualifications

  • Corporate, nonprofit, or in-house legal experience
  • Experience reviewing contracts and drafting legal documents
  • Knowledge of corporate governance, compliance, and document management
  • Familiarity with mergers, transactions, or real estate matters preferred
  • Experience supporting charitable giving or complex gifts is a plus
  • Strong technical proficiency, including Microsoft Office and AI tools
  • Excellent organizational, communication, and multitasking skills
